Beaumeade - Pleasant View

Project Overview

This project concluded in early June 2022. The W&OD Trail, from Rolling Water Terrace to west of Battlefield Parkway, was closed in spring 2022 from Monday, April 11 through Friday, April 15 and Monday, April 18 through Friday, April 22. During this work, Trail users were detoured approximately 8.5 miles onto streets, sidewalks and shared-use paths. The Trail was not be accessible from east of Claiborne Parkway to Tuscarora Park in Leesburg. To ensure the safety of pedestrians and cyclists, flaggers and spotters were onsite, and detour signs were posted at specific locations.

Beginning in March, 2022, Dominion Energy will begin to replace overhead wires along the W&OD Trail in Loudoun County. This project is necessary to ensure the continued integrity of the electric grid. Linemen will use bucket trucks and also climb the structures to remove conductor and associated electrical equipment. This work will occur for 2.5 miles along the W&OD Trail. During the week of April 11-15, trail users will be detoured approximately 8.5 miles onto streets, sidewalks and shared-use paths. The trail will not be accessible from east of Claiborne Parkway to Tuscarora Park in Leesburg.
